Ignore:
Timestamp:
2013-01-20T21:34:33Z (11 years ago)
Author:
Jan Vesely <jano.vesely@…>
Branches:
l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
Children:
7fa2031
Parents:
9cc4b2b4
Message:

amdm37x_dispc: Initialize associated visualizer in dispc_init

File:
1 edited

Legend:

Unmodified
Added
Removed
  • uspace/drv/fb/amdm37x_dispc/amdm37x_dispc.h

    r9cc4b2b4 r96228d0  
    3838
    3939#include <graph.h>
     40#include <abi/fb/visuals.h>
     41#include <pixconv.h>
    4042
    4143#include "amdm37x_dispc_regs.h"
     
    4345typedef struct {
    4446        amdm37x_dispc_regs_t *regs;
     47
     48        unsigned fb_width;
     49        unsigned fb_height;
     50        unsigned offset;
     51        unsigned scanline;
     52        visual_t visual;
     53
     54        pixel2visual_t pixel2visual;
     55        visual2pixel_t visual2pixel;
     56        visual_mask_t visual_mask;
     57        unsigned pixel_bytes;
     58
     59        size_t size;
    4560        void *fb_data;
     61
     62        vslmode_list_element_t modes[1];
    4663} amdm37x_dispc_t;
    4764
    48 extern const visualizer_ops_t amdm37x_dispc_vis_ops;
    49 
    50 int amdm37x_dispc_init(amdm37x_dispc_t *instance);
     65int amdm37x_dispc_init(amdm37x_dispc_t *instance, visualizer_t *vis);
    5166int amdm37x_dispc_fini(amdm37x_dispc_t *instance);
    5267
Note: See TracChangeset for help on using the changeset viewer.